Other Interactive Math Resources
Beyond Coolmath Games, other platforms contribute to this engaging math culture. For example:
- Math Playground: Offers a variety of games focused on arithmetic, fractions, and geometry, often accompanied by step-by-step explanations.
- Khan Academy: Provides comprehensive math tutorials and exercises, making complex topics accessible through video lessons and practice problems.
- Prodigy Math Game: Combines role-playing game mechanics with math skill-building, motivating students through quests and rewards.
These resources highlight how the “cool math cool” approach leverages technology and creativity to foster a positive learning environment.

Comparative Analysis: Cool Math Cool vs. Other Math Platforms
When compared to other popular math websites such as Khan Academy, Math Playground, or IXL Math, Cool Math Cool occupies a niche that prioritizes entertainment alongside education. While Khan Academy offers comprehensive, video-based instruction with personalized learning paths, Cool Math Cool’s strength lies in its immediate interactivity and simplicity.
- Khan Academy: More structured and comprehensive, suitable for all ages and includes progress tracking.
- Math Playground: Focuses on problem-solving games and logic puzzles, similar in gamification but with a stronger emphasis on critical thinking.
- IXL Math: Offers adaptive learning with real-time feedback but requires a subscription for full access.
Cool Math Cool’s free access and game-centric format make it especially appealing for casual learners or as a supplementary tool, though it may lack the depth required for advanced math topics or formal curriculum alignment.

Limitations and Areas for Improvement
Despite its many advantages, Cool Math Cool is not without limitations. The platform’s focus on games may lead to superficial learning if not supplemented by more rigorous instruction. Some educators express concern that games can distract from conceptual mastery, especially if students view them primarily as entertainment rather than learning tools.
Moreover, Cool Math Cool tends to emphasize foundational skills and may not adequately address advanced topics needed for higher-level math courses. The lack of progress tracking and personalized feedback also limits its effectiveness as a standalone learning solution.
